China Beijing Beijing Alibaba Cloud
Websites on 101.201.68.65
- Domain names that have been bound:
- 2023-01-25-----2023-05-18jinyiwei.top
- 2023-04-03-----2023-04-03www.jinyiwei.top
- 2020-05-28-----2020-05-28luokejia.com
- website server lookup history
- 2c7x7.com
- zztthnfs.com
- www.52moli.cc
- 52moli.cc
- design.9466.com
- 521787.com
- 37f.com
- 108c46.httpdiy.com
- 272733b.com
- 576.com
- www.bu566.com
- www.61cloud.net
- www.4v2wiwa.com
- thep317.cc
- ed145k.xyz
- www.o2ofever.com
- www.188sb.com
- 69980.com
- guiyingge.top
- 5454.ql294.com
- hosting ip address lookup history
- 39.99.137.3
- 173.225.177.139
- 23.88.223.74
- 156.235.15.197
- 104.160.167.164
- 62.234.143.109
- 23.89.160.251
- 156.236.161.144
- 154.215.202.7
- 184.25.255.171
- 50.99.45.45
- 45.207.245.210
- 44.240.152.150
- 38.33.92.244
- 3.170.42.95
- 211.149.184.193
- 104.195.17.2
- 156.249.232.24
- 104.216.37.84
- 66.133.86.159
